C程序设计模拟卷

C程序设计模拟卷

ID:37724289

大小:22.07 KB

页数:14页

时间:2019-05-29

C程序设计模拟卷_第1页
C程序设计模拟卷_第2页
C程序设计模拟卷_第3页
C程序设计模拟卷_第4页
C程序设计模拟卷_第5页
资源描述:

《C程序设计模拟卷》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、试卷编号:10479所属语言:C语言试卷方案:2015-9-12返校程序设计(C)试卷总分:100分共有题型:4种一、单选共20题(共计40分)第1题(2.0分)题号:3161难度:易第1章C语言源程序文件经过C编译程序编译后生成的目标文件的后缀为_______。A:.cB:.objC:.exeD:.bas答案:B第2题(2.0分)题号:104难度:中第1章以下运算符中,优先级最高的运算符是()。A:

2、

3、B:%C:!D:==答案:C第3题(2.0分)题号:574难度:中第2章若变量已正确定义并赋值,下面符合

4、C语言语法的表达式是()。A:a:=b+1B:a=b=c+2C:int18.5%3D:a=a+7=c+b答案:B第4题(2.0分)题号:607难度:中第2章若a为int类型,且其值为3,则执行完表达式a+=a-=a*a后,a的值是()。A:-3B:9C:-12D:6答案:C第5题(2.0分)题号:3118难度:中第3章以下叙述中错误的是A:用户所定义的标识符允许使用关键字B:用户所定义的标识符应尽量做到"见名知意"C:用户所定义的标识符必须以字母或下划线开头D:用户定义的标识符中,大、小写字母代表不同标识答

5、案:A第6题(2.0分)题号:489难度:中第3章下列标识符中,不合法的C语言用户自定义标识符是()。A:printfB:enumC:_D:sin答案:B第7题(2.0分)题号:509难度:中第4章inta=1,b=2,c=3;if(a>b)a=b;if(a>c)a=c;则a的值为()。A:1B:2C:3D:不一定答案:A第8题(2.0分)题号:433难度:中第4章下列运算符构成的表达式,其值不一定是0或1的是()。A:!=B:&&C:>D:=答案:D第9题(2.0分)题号:575难度:中第4章若有条件表达

6、式(exp)?a++:b--,则以下表达式中能完全等价于表达式(exp)的是()。A:(exp==0)B:(exp!=0)C:(exp==1)D:(exp!=1)答案:B第10题(2.0分)题号:161难度:中第5章设j和k都是int类型,则for循环语句for(j=0,k=-1;k=1;j++,k++)printf("****");()。A:循环结束的条件不合法B:是无限循环C:循环体一次也不执行D:循环体只执行一次答案:B第11题(2.0分)题号:400难度:中第5章以下叙述错误的是________

7、___。A:break语句不能用于循环语句和switch语句外的任何其他语句.B:在switch语句中使用break语句或continue语句的作用相同.C:在循环语句中使用continue语句是为了结束本次循环,而不是终止整个循环.D:在循环语句中使用break语句是为了使流程跳出循环体,提前结束循环.答案:B第12题(2.0分)题号:613难度:中第5章下面有关for循环的正确描述是()。A:for循环只能用于循环次数已经确定的情况B:for循环是先执行循环循环体语句,后判断表达式C:在for循环中,不

8、能用break语句跳出循环体D:for循环的循环体语句中,可以包含多条语句,但必须用花括号括起来答案:D第13题(2.0分)题号:644难度:中第6章以下对一维整型数组a的正确说明是()。A:inta(10);B:intn=10,a[n];C:intn;scanf("%d",&n);inta[n];D:#defineSIZE10(换行)inta[SIZE];答案:D第14题(2.0分)题号:3574难度:较难第6章已知有声明"intm[]={5,4,3,2,1},i=0;",下列对m数组元素的引用中,错误是

9、()。A:m[++i]B:m[5]C:m[2*2]D:m[m[4]]答案:B第15题(2.0分)题号:3544难度:中第6章有以下程序:#includeintmain(){chars[]="012x4y8s34f4w2";inti,n=0;for(i=0;s[i]!=0;i++)if(s[i]>='0'&&s[i]<='9')n++;printf("%d",n);return0;}程序运行后的输出结果是__________。A:0B:3C:4D:7答案:C第16题(2.0分)题号:

10、3359难度:中第7章在C语言程序中().A:函数的定义可以嵌套,但函数的调用不可以嵌套B:函数的定义不可以嵌套,但函数的调用可以嵌套C:函数的定义和函数调用均可以嵌套D:函数的定义和函数调用不可以嵌套答案:B第17题(2.0分)题号:672难度:中第7章C语言允许函数类型缺省定义,此时函数值隐含的类型是()。A:floatB:intC:longD:double答案:B第18题(2.0分)题号:87难度:中第7章

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。